Giagia's (Grandma's) little traditional home, lovingly restored & renovated retaining many original features such as the "musandra" or platform bed. Lotza subtly reveals the ways of the past while offering the comforts of today. Set in the oldest part of the mountain village of Salakos, in a quaint narrow street of traditional homes, just off the original square. Only a minutes stroll to the picturesque main square with tavernas & shops surrounded by stunning countryside, mountain and sea views The space Lotza is a traditional two-roomed house set in the beautiful mountain village of Salakos, which has been restored with great love. Kristi's husband, Georgios, inherited the house from his grandmother, and as Kristi's grandmother lived next door, both Kristi and Georgios have happy childhood memories of visiting both houses, playing outside in the street with the other children of the neighbourhood while donkeys and goats roamed, and their Giagia's sat outside their houses sharing the village gossip. Today, Lotza is a beautiful modern village home, tastefully finished to the highest standards. There is a fully equipped kitchen, dining and seating area with a double bed on the "musandra" - the local name for the traditional raised platform bed space. A separate double bedroom with a stone bed frame and its own tea and coffee making facilities is separated from the main living area by the spacious bathroom which has a shower. The sofa can be used as a double sofa bed and there is a further sleeping space under the "musandra" which could be ideal for children. A little outdoor space with a table and chairs is ideal for enjoying a coffee in the morning sun while watching the village life of Salakos. The village square, and breathtaking sea and mountain views are only a short stroll away.
